Paragraph Proofs<br />

NAME DATE PERIOD<br />

<strong>Skills</strong> <strong>Practice</strong><br />

Write a paragraph proof for each conjecture.<br />

1. If �ABD is an isosceles triangle with base B�D�<br />

and C is the midpoint of B�D�, then �ACD �<br />

�ACB.<br />

If �ABD is an isosceles triangle with base B�D�, then A�D� � A�B�. If C is the<br />

midpoint of B�D�, then C�D� � C�B�. A�C� � A�C� by the Reflexive Property, so<br />

�ACD � �ACB by SSS.<br />

2. If lines a and b are parallel and W�X� � X�Y�,<br />

then �WXS � �YXZ.<br />

If lines a and b are parallel, then �SWX � �XYZ since they are alternate<br />

interior angles. �WXS � �YXZ since they are vertical angles. Then it is<br />

given that W�X� � X�Y�, so �WXS � �YXZ by ASA.<br />

3. If ACDE is an isosceles trapezoid with bases<br />

A�C� and E�D�, then �AED � �CDE.<br />

If ACDE is an isosceles trapezoid with bases A�C� and E�D�, then the legs<br />

are congruent, so A�E� � C�D�. Also, an isosceles trapezoid has congruent<br />

base angles, so �AED � �CDE. Now,E�D� � E�D� by the Reflexive Property,<br />

so �AED � �CDE by SAS.<br />

4. If RSTX is a rhombus, then �RXT � �RST.<br />

If RSTX is a rhombus, then RS � RX and XT � ST. RT � RT by the<br />

Reflexive Property, so �RXT � �RST by SSS.<br />
